"Rotorua Products, Ltd., of New Zealand markets agricultural products for the burgeoning Asian consumer market. The company’s current assets, current liabilities, and sales over the last five years (Year 5 is the most recent year) are as follows: Year 1 Year 2 Year 3 Year 4 Year 5
Sales $ 1,800,000 $ 1,980,000 $ 2,070,000 $ 2,160,000 $ 2,250,000
Cash $ 50,000 $ 65,000 $ 48,000 $40,000 $ 30,000
Accounts receivable, net 300,000 345,000 405,000 510,000 570,000
Inventory 600,000 660,000 690,000 720,000 750,000
Total current assets $ 950,000 $ 1,070,000 $ 1,143,000 $ 1,270,000 $ 1,350,000
Current liabilities $ 400,000 $ 440,000 $ 520,000 $ 580,000 $ 640,000
Required:
Express all of the asset, liability, and sales data in trend percentages.
